Output 10ba3115d7de905bde849f8b278ea45b20e1b388555c99e6aed703f7b3bc0ea7:2

value
2639817
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 2c50c9cbcfa52ed88679f4ee9a21eea645038845 OP_EQUALVERIFY OP_CHECKSIG
address
153KWi3dZutbxuK6VQzK3AWrAHejGhYtst
transaction
10ba3115d7de905bde849f8b278ea45b20e1b388555c99e6aed703f7b3bc0ea7
spent
true